Knoxville is looking to send its seniors out in style tonight, at least at home. Tonight is the final home game in Ken Locke Stadium for the 2009 season and the Panthers will host Carlisle a team that likes to run the option. The option has been an offense that Knoxville has struggled to stop, and Coach Chris Hudson says the Wildcats also will give different looks. Hudson says Knoxville played more physical than any game this season last week against Centerville. He adds that Carlisle is not as big as Grinnell or Centerville but the Wildcats are quick and will fly around.
